On October 29, 2022, an experimental Bearhawk Patrol (N964RS) crashed after the pilot was seen exiting the aircraft in flight. Both occupants sustained fatal injuries. The NTSB investigated.

History of Flight

On October 29, 2022, at approximately 1452 eastern daylight time, an experimental amateur-built Bearhawk Patrol airplane, registration N964RS, was substantially damaged during an accident near Hanover Township, Pennsylvania. The pilot and a pilot-rated passenger sustained fatal injuries. The flight was conducted under Title 14 Code of Federal Regulations Part 91 as a personal flight.

Witnesses reported that the pilot and passenger had departed Farmers Pride Airport earlier that day, visited Hazleton Regional Airport, and then proceeded to Wilkes-Barre Wyoming Valley Airport (WBW). At WBW, the pilot mentioned that the airplane had a rigging issue causing a lateral “kick” during turns and invited a friend to evaluate it. The friend flew for about 10 minutes and observed an odd yawing moment in turns. The pilot indicated he would address the issue during the winter. After refueling, the occupants intended to return to Farmers Pride Airport. Witnesses saw the pilot occupy the front seat and fasten his seatbelt and shoulder harness.

Automatic dependent surveillance-broadcast (ADS-B) data showed the airplane departed WBW runway 25 about 1448. It turned slightly left, climbed to 1,700 ft mean sea level (msl), leveled off for 35 seconds, then descended to about 1,500 ft msl, where its altitude varied over two minutes. In the final seconds, the airplane descended 400 ft in less than 2 seconds. Witnesses reported that the airplane “rolled” then “bucked,” with the nose dipping initially before pitching up quickly. Several witnesses saw the pilot exit the airplane; one heard him strike the tail, and another observed him impact and then spiral off the tail. Both the pilot and airplane then descended to the ground.

Aircraft and Wreckage Information

The airplane was constructed with a fabric-covered steel tubular fuselage and tail, and an aluminum strut-braced wing. The wreckage was located in a grass field about 5.2 nautical miles southwest of WBW. A linear ground scar matching the left wing length extended from the wreckage center, oriented on a magnetic heading of 338°. The wings came to rest on a heading of 319°. A 1,900-ft-long debris path contained paint chips, the airworthiness certificate, cockpit Plexiglas, a tail rib section, and the pilot at 530 ft from the main wreckage.

Both wings were accordion-crushed aft and remained attached to the fuselage. The airframe structure aft of the cockpit was intact up to the tail, where the forward attachments of the vertical and horizontal stabilizers were fractured. The tail section was largely destroyed except for the left horizontal stabilizer with its elevator and trim tab attached. The engine was partially attached and embedded in an impact crater. The propeller hub remained on the crankshaft flange; both blades were separated, showing light rotational scratches and minimal leading-edge damage. No fire occurred, but fuel blight was observed.

Engine examination revealed no pre-impact anomalies. The crankshaft rotated with continuity, and compression was established on three cylinders after repair of an impact-damaged pushrod. The carburetor was separated but contained fuel; magnetos produced spark. The oil filter appeared clean.

Flight control continuity was established for ailerons and left rudder. However, the right rudder cable end loop was not attached to the clevis at the rudder control horn; the clevis was open with the pin nearby. Elevator trim cables were continuous but the right trim tab had separated. Examination of the tail tube by the NTSB Materials Laboratory showed all fractures were consistent with overstress, including downward bending of the horizontal stabilizer carry-through tube, attributed to impact with the pilot during flight.

The pilot seats remained on their rails. The forward seat had a lap belt and shoulder harness that were intact, unlatched, and undamaged. The rear seat lap belt was cut during recovery.

Medical and Toxicological Information

According to the autopsy report from the Luzerne County Coroner’s Office, the cause of death for the pilot was multiple traumatic injuries, and the manner of death was accident. Toxicology testing detected citalopram (an antidepressant) and its metabolite in the pilot’s heart blood and urine, as well as atorvastatin and terazosin (non-impairing medications). The FAA approves citalopram for use with a special issuance after six months of treatment and clinical stability, but the pilot had not applied. The pilot-rated passenger also died from multiple traumatic injuries; toxicology was negative for ethanol and tested drugs.
